A country might practice containment to prevent the spread of an ideology or influence perceived as threatening, such as communism during the Cold War. By containing this influence within certain geographical or political boundaries, the country aims to protect its own national security, economic interests, and political stability. Additionally, containment strategies can help maintain regional balance and deter aggressive actions from rival nations. Ultimately, the goal is to manage potential threats without resorting to direct military confrontation.

Chemical containment is the practice of capturing and confining chemicals to prevent accidental release or exposure to the environment or personnel. This can involve using specially designed storage containers, spill containment systems, and safety protocols to minimize the risks associated with handling chemicals.
